MongoDB
 sql >> база данни >  >> NoSQL >> MongoDB

Как да избутате нови елементи към масив вътре в обект

Използване на $elemMatch и $ оператор, можете да актуализирате вашите документи, проверете по-долу заявка:

db.collectionName.update({"_id":393,"comments":{"$elemMatch":{"name":"kevin"}}},
                         {"$push":{"comments.$.messages":39}})


  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oDB - вземете документи с максимум атрибут за група в колекция

  2. Внедряване на пагинация с MongoDB, Express.js и Slush

  3. Mongo DB отношения между обекти

  4. различен с множество полета и с условие where в mongodb

  5. Laravel 4:Класът „MongoClient“ не е намерен